Participant Requirements

  • Must be a minimum of 18 years of age
  • Must have and present a valid driver’s license
  • Must be a member of ACNA
  • Must follow the rules established by ACNA, ACGL and track safety team at all times
  • Must wear long pants and long-sleeve shirts of 100% cotton – no poly blends – and closed toed shoes suitable for driving. No cleated shoes, heavy boots, mules or sandals are allowed.

Helmet Requirements

  • Helmets must be worn by all participants during all in-car sessions
  • All helmets used are required to have the current Snell Memorial Foundation certification sticker
  • Use of Snell Special Application (SA) rated helmets is required for all vehicles that have supplemental rollover or impact protections installed, including OEM and aftermarket roll bars or roll cages.
  • Use of Snell Motorcycle (M) rated helmets is permitted in stock vehicles that solely utilize factory impact protection.
Application Rating Valid Until
M 2010 Dec. 31, 2021
SA 2010 Dec. 31, 2021
SA 2015 Dec. 31, 2026
  • If you do not own one of the permitted helmets listed above, you can request helmet rental during registration

Vehicle Requirements

  • You must bring your own vehicle to the event - we do not supply vehicles for use at the event.
  • Vehicle must provide complete rollover protection for the body, head, and limbs.
  • While we are obviously huge Audi fans, you do not need to bring an Audi to the event. All makes are welcome.
  • Targa© - type tops with structurally integrated roll hoops are allowed, however enforcement of the broomstick rule is required.
  • Your vehicle must receive a Safety Inspection, commonly referred to as a “Tech Check”, from an authorized shop within 30 days prior to the start of the event. You must bring the completed Tech Check form with you to the event!  
  • The following are not permitted in Audi Club Driving School or Clinic events:
    • High-center-of-gravity vehicles (Truck, Van, SUV-Sport Utility Vehicle, CUV-Crossover Utility Vehicle) are not permitted in Audi Club Driving School or Clinic events except those included in the ACNA Vehicle Participation Exception List. The following Audi models are included in the exception list and are therefore permitted:
      • Audi Q3 (2014+)
      • Q5/SQ5 (2009+)
      • Audi A6 allroad (2001+)
      • Audi A4 allroad (2013+)
    • Convertibles are not permitted in ACNA driving schools that takes place “at speed.” Convertibles with factory roll hoops and/or deployable rollover protection are also not permitted. These include Audi TT Roadster, Audi R8 Spyder, Audi A3/S3 Cabriolet, A4/S4 Cabriolet, Audi A5/S5 Cabriolet, Porsche Boxster, Porsche Carrera, BMW 2/3/4/6 Series, BMW Z, etc.
    • Removable hard tops are not permitted. A removable hard-top is a convertible that has a separate hard top attachment. ACNA policy states “Retracting hard-tops are not considered structural.”
    • Retracting hard tops are not permitted. A retractable hardtop, also known as coupe convertible or coupe cabriolet, is a type of convertible. ACNA policy states “Retracting hard-tops are not considered structural.”
